前页 | 后页 |
基础设施
任何规模的组织通常都会运营许多设施或地点。这些将包括公司办公室,数据中心,灾难恢复中心,店面和仓库等结构,以及酒店,机场,传输中心,车辆,船只,停车场等各种特定位置。这些位置通常将在业务级别上建模,以建模关注点,例如在何处执行业务,流程和人员的位置以及特定功能和业务功能所需的位置。例如,在救护车中执行哪些业务流程?在信息级别将需要类似的模型,以指示在何处创建,存储和利用数据;例如,可以在哪些位置创建患者记录?在应用程序体系结构级别,应用程序和特定位置之间的关系将很重要。例如,机器人辅助仓库中使用了哪些应用程序,弹出式信息亭需要哪些应用程序?
在运行物理或虚拟机的基础结构级别上,位置对于决定可访问性,带宽,性能,安全性等至关重要。应该注意的是,从Cloud计算的角度来看,除了可访问性区域或其等效项的映射之外,基础架构的位置变得无关紧要。确实,在Cloud环境中,确定执行进程的物理硬件的位置几乎是不可能的,而且正如许多人所认为的那样无关紧要。
Enterprise Architect提供了各种各样的工具来对各个级别的位置进行建模,在基础架构级别上尤其如此。可以对用于对业务位置进行建模的相同元素进行扩充,以创建表示基础架构与设施之间关系的表达模型,包括不同位置与所使用协议之间的通信结构的高级模型。 Unified Modeling Language端口允许深入研究设施的内部结构。例如,一个高级图可能会使用每个设施边界上的端口来描述公司办公室和数据中心之间的通信路径。然后,子图可以描述组成数据中心或公司办公室的路由器,交换机,服务器和其他基础结构元素。